Local architecture

The buildings we measure in Los Alamitos

Los Alamitos has a practical, low-rise character shaped by older ranch homes, small commercial properties, and light-industrial buildings near the Joint Forces Training Base. In areas like Old Town, the Cerritos Avenue area, and along the Rossmoor border, you often see straightforward one-story houses with later patio enclosures, garage changes, and room additions that do not always match the original footprint cleanly on paper.

That matters when you need accurate existing-condition drawings. Ranch layouts can look simple, but in a compact Orange County city with tight lot lines, even small shifts in walls, overhangs, or converted spaces can affect design and permitting. FastAsBuilt documents these properties with on-site laser measurement, then our senior drafters produce permit-ready CAD files in PDF and DWG format.

Los Alamitos also includes functional warehouse and tenant spaces in corridors like Katella and Carrier Row, where clear dimensions, openings, and build-out conditions are just as important as they are in residential work. Whether you are documenting a house or a light-industrial suite, verified field measurements give you a reliable base to design from.

What we deliver

Everything in your Los Alamitos as-built set

Every Los Alamitos project is field-measured and drafted to professional standards, then delivered in formats your whole team can use. We capture the building as it actually stands today — not as the original plans intended — so decades of past remodels, additions, and quiet modifications are all reflected in the final drawings.

  • Fully dimensioned, scaled floor plans of existing conditions
  • Exterior elevations and building sections where needed
  • Wall thicknesses, door and window sizes, and fixture locations
  • Reflected ceiling and roof plans on applicable projects
  • Print-ready PDF and editable CAD (DWG) files
  • Clean, standard layering your drafter can build on
